About 4 Hardings Close

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

4 Hardings Close is a three-bedroom detached house in Kingston Upon Thames (KT2 6DR). It has a recorded floor area of 103 m² (around 1109 sq ft), construction records dating it to 2007 onwards and council tax band F. The latest certificate (June 2020) shows a C (score 77), near the top of the C band. When first surveyed in February 2016 the rating was D,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, lighting went from Poor to Very Good; while window efficiency dropped from Good to Average.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 87).

At 103 m² the property is well over the postcode median (75 m² across 5 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. Last sale on file: £830,000 in January 2021. Across the public record there are 4 sales, relatively high churn for a single property.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end. 2 planning records sit against the property, 2 approved, 0 refused. Past consents include an extension,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. Across 1996–2021, sale prices on this property compounded at 7.6%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£918,000 is 10.6% above the 2021 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£749/sq ft) was about 284.7% above the typical sold price in the postcode.
